White Bean and Tomato Soup
A vegetable soup so hearty, healthy and wholesome.
Ingredients
Directions
- Combine half the oil and half the garlic in a heavy pot over medium-low heat. Cook 1 to 2 minutes until fragrant.
- Stir in onion. Increase heat to medium and saute 6 to 7 minutes or until softened.
- Stir in tomatoes, stock, sage and bay leaf. Season with salt and pepper to taste. Simmer 20 minutes.
- Add beans and simmer 10 to 15 minutes.
- While soup is cooking, combine remaining garlic, salt and 1 tablespoon of parsley in a mortar and pound to a paste. Stir in remaining oil, cheese, parsley and vinegar.
- Serve soup with a spoonful of sauce. Serve chilled if desired.
